Transaction 18380fcc157ffbd5ee60c1b623c2f47f79ec26211d456bcc36c531a725fe1255
1 Input
1 Output
-
18380fcc157ffbd5ee60c1b623c2f47f79ec26211d456bcc36c531a725fe1255:0
- value
- 34642150
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a4213e5754bff6cc5c5ddcefd60bbeaa4b531e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- LakCHz4eQrb3CXvDTP9tk1WqC1CpWRsUWM